Edible Candle Wax Alternative

The "candle" element in a candle mint cake is typically made from an edible wax alternative, such as white chocolate or candy melts, which can be shaped and molded to resemble candles. These ingredients are safe for consumption and provide a smooth, waxy texture that mimics the appearance of real candles. Food-grade beeswax can also be used in small quantities, but it must be carefully prepared to ensure it is palatable. The "wick" is often made from sugar strands or thin, edible paper to complete the candle illusion. This component is crucial for achieving the cake's signature visual appeal while ensuring it remains entirely edible.

Mint Extract and Flavoring

Mint extract is the star ingredient that infuses the cake with its refreshing and aromatic flavor. Pure peppermint extract or spearmint extract is commonly used to achieve a bold minty taste. For a more natural approach, fresh mint leaves can be muddled and steeped in warm milk or cream, which is then incorporated into the cake batter. The mint flavor can also be enhanced with mint-flavored syrup or crushed candy canes for added sweetness and texture. Balancing the mint extract is key to avoiding an overpowering taste, ensuring it complements rather than overwhelms the other ingredients.

Cake Mix Essentials

The base of the candle mint cake relies on standard cake mix essentials, including flour, sugar, eggs, butter, baking powder, and milk. A vanilla or white cake is often preferred to allow the mint flavor to shine without competing flavors. For a richer texture, heavy cream or sour cream can be added to the batter. Food coloring, such as green or white, may be used to enhance the cake's visual appeal and tie it to the mint theme. The cake is typically baked in layers to accommodate the placement of the edible "candles" and other decorations.

Preparation Techniques: Steps to safely incorporate candle elements into a baked cake

Candle mint cake is a unique dessert that combines the refreshing flavor of mint with the novelty of candle-like elements, often made from edible materials. To safely incorporate candle elements into a baked cake, it's essential to prioritize food safety, structural integrity, and visual appeal. Below are detailed steps to achieve this:

Step 1: Choose Safe, Edible Materials for Candles

Begin by selecting food-grade materials for the candle elements. Common options include tempered white chocolate, isomalt (a sugar substitute), or edible wafer paper. Avoid using actual wax or non-food-grade materials, as they pose health risks. For the "flame," opt for vibrant, edible decorations like fondant shaped into flames, candy melts, or even a small piece of orange or red-tinted chocolate. Ensure all materials are free from allergens and suitable for consumption.

Step 2: Prepare the Cake Base

Bake a mint-flavored cake as the foundation. Incorporate mint extract, fresh mint leaves, or peppermint oil into the batter for a refreshing taste. Use a sturdy cake recipe, such as a butter cake or sponge cake, to support the weight of the candle elements. Allow the cake to cool completely before decorating to prevent melting or structural issues.

Step 3: Create the Candle Structures

For the candle body, melt white chocolate or isomalt and pour it into thin, cylindrical molds to resemble candles. Allow them to set completely at room temperature or in the refrigerator. If using wafer paper, cut it into strips and roll them into candle shapes, securing the edges with a dab of edible glue. Ensure the candles are stable and firm before placing them on the cake.

Step 4: Assemble the Cake Safely

Insert the candle structures into the cake with care. Use a small piece of straw or food-safe plastic as a support base inside the cake to hold the candles upright. Avoid inserting them too deeply to prevent structural damage. Attach the edible "flames" to the top of each candle using a small amount of melted chocolate or royal icing. Ensure all elements are securely placed to avoid toppling.

Step 5: Final Touches and Presentation

Enhance the cake's appearance by adding mint frosting, icing, or a dusting of powdered sugar. Garnish with fresh mint leaves or edible glitter for a festive touch. Clearly inform guests that the candle elements are edible to avoid confusion. Store the cake in a cool place to maintain the integrity of the decorations until serving.

By following these preparation techniques, you can safely and creatively incorporate candle elements into a mint cake, resulting in a visually stunning and delicious dessert.
